VM3404H / VM3909H User Manual

Save to a Profile

The switch allows users to store up to 8 (VM3404H) or 18 (VM3909H)
(numbered P1–P18) different connection profiles that can be saved and
recalled later.
The active Input-to-Output port connections on the LCD Main Screen is the
configuration saved to a profile. When a user loads a profile, the change is
immediate and the profile number is shown on the lower right corner of the
LCD screen.
To save a profile once the desired port connections are set, do the following:
1. Press the Menu pushbutton to access the Menu page, then Next to
navigate to the next pages. Press pushbutton 1 to open the select Save to a
Profile page.

1: Save to a Profile

2: Play/Stop the Profile Schedule
2. On the page that opens, you are asked to give the profile a number. Use the
front panel number pushbuttons to select a profile number into which you
want to save the configuration.
Save to a Profile No. 1
In 1-4=P1-P4;Out 1-4=P5-8.
VM3404H: Options are P1–P8 (when saving a profile via the LCD),
where:
Input port pushbuttons 1–4 correspond to Profile P1 to P4
Output port pushbuttons 1–4 correspond to Profile P5 to P8
VM3909H: Options are P1–P18 (when saving a profile via the LCD),
where:
Input port pushbuttons 1–9 correspond to Profile P1 to P9
Output port pushbuttons 10–18 correspond to Profile P10 to P18
3. Press Enter to store the configuration – the LCD shows Profile Saved.
4. Press Menu to return to the Menu page,
5. Press Cancel to return to the previous step without saving.
Note: Access the Save to a Profile page quickly by pressing the Profile
pushbutton for longer than 3 seconds.
